Output 3c5e52d21fbca76b8e9ed115ecfaa6edee61ee4110394ccc93c2389a72f2ba64:0

value
20536961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 409914539c6322f56f17bb96aed30482d64eea8f OP_EQUAL
address
37aaYxsbTsMB2bEdudon1SMvc9oFbfq2vc
transaction
3c5e52d21fbca76b8e9ed115ecfaa6edee61ee4110394ccc93c2389a72f2ba64